#3320ed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3320ed is composed of 20% red, 12.5%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.5% cyan, 86.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 245.6 degrees, a saturation of 85.1% and a lightness of 52.7%. #3320ed color hex could be obtained by blending #6640ff with #0000db.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

#3320ed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3320ed has RGB values of R:51, G:32, B:237 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.86,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 3350765.

Shades and Tints of #3320ed

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02010d is the darkest color, while #fafaff is the lightest one.

Tones of #3320ed

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868687 is the less saturated color, while #2b17f6 is the most saturated one.
